Overview

ALT-TEXT operates as a Belgian non-profit (ASBL / VZW) dedicated to advancing media literacy and AI education through research and community initiatives. This page records where our money comes from and what it goes to. It is updated as the picture changes.

Commitment

Financial transparency is inseparable from organisational integrity. We will not ask anyone to take our work on trust; we will show our books.

The figures we will publish each year:

  • Institutional funders by name, with their programmes
  • Budget proportion by funding source
  • Any conditions or restrictions that affect what we do or do not do
  • Salaries by band
  • Expenditure categories

Current status

ALT-TEXT remains in its founding phase, supported by founder contributions rather than institutional grants. We will publish the first full account when the inaugural reporting period closes (see below).

Reporting timeline

Annual financial accounts are required under Belgian non-profit law. The organisation’s inaugural accounting period concludes 30 June 2026, with results published thereafter on this page.
